[QUOTE="MJGraf, post: 59488, member: 17886"] [USER=11681]Taipan[/USER]: The clone mode of the nvidia driver was my first thought as well, but therefore the touchscreen must be able to display the same resolution as the other display, i.e. 1280x720 in my case. I think the one that comes with a silverstone lc18 can do that resolution but I'm not sure if the (cheaper) Dign X15e is capable of this. But anway I don't think that clone mode is a solution to your problem as MP doesn't use overlay mode any more as far as I know. Please correct me if I'm wrong, but at least TV doesn't use overlay but VMR9 (It is transmitted via VNC which should only be the case if it's not overlay). Does anyone know any cases with touchscreens other than LC18 and X15e? Or does anyone use one of them? Just want to know what resolutions they definately support... The webpages only tell the native resolution. cheers, /Michael [/QUOTE]
